Preparation and Cooking Time

  • Total time: 1 hour
  • Preparation time: 10 minutes
  • Cooking time: 35-40 minutes

Ingredients You’ll Need

  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, at room temperature
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 tsp ba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 3-4 medium bananas (or 2 large bananas)
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ees and line two 8×4 bread pans with parchment paper or grease well with butter or baking spray.
  2. In a medium-sized bowl, use a fork to mash the bananas until they are well mashed (small bits of banana pieces are great for texture). Set aside.
  3. In a separate bowl, use a hand mixer or stand mixer to cream the butter and sugar together until smooth.
  4. Add in the eggs and cream the mixture until everything is well combined.
  5. Next, add the flour, baking soda, and salt to the mixture. Mix well to combine.
  6. Finally, fold in the mashed bananas and vanilla extract until fully incorporated into the batter.
  7. Divide the batter evenly between the two prepared bread pans and bake for about 35-40 minutes. They should puff up, turn brown, and a cake tester should come out clean when inserted in the center.
  8. Allow the bread to cool for about 5-10 minutes in the pans, then carefully remove them and let continue cooling on a wire rack.
  9. Serve warm, at room temperature, or cold. A little butter on top makes it even better!

Recipe Variations

  1. Chocolate Chip Banana Bread: Add 1 cup of chocolate chips to the batter for a deliciously sweet twist.
  2. Nutty Banana Bread: Stir in 1 cup of chopped walnuts or pecans for a crunchy texture.
  3. Healthy Banana Bread: Substitute half the sugar with honey or maple syrup and use whole wheat flour for a healthier version.

Freezing and Storage

  • Storage: Keep banana bread in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or in the refrigerator for up to a week.
  • Freezing: Slice the bread and wrap each piece in plastic wrap, then place it in a freezer-safe bag. It can last for up to 3 months in the freezer.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I use frozen bananas?
Yes! Frozen bananas work well; just make sure to thaw and mash them before using.

2. Is this recipe suitable for special diets?
You can modify this recipe to be gluten-free or vegan, using appropriate substitutes for flour and eggs.

3. Can I prepare this banana bread in advance?
Absolutely! You can make it a day ahead and keep it covered at room temperature.
